MIDI Implementado
1. TRANSMITTED DATA
Channel Voice Message
Note On
If the MIDI parameter “Rhythm MIDI Ch.” is set to “1–16,” note numbers/velocities
corresponding to the rhythm pattern will be transmitted on the MIDI channel that is
specified for the rhythm guide.
Status Second Third
9nH mmH llH
n = MIDI Channel No. : 0H - FH (ch.1 - ch.16)
mm = Note No. : 00H - 7FH (0 - 127)
ll = Velocity : 01H - 7FH (1 - 127)
Note Off
If the MIDI parameter “Rhythm MIDI Ch.” is set to “1–16,” note numbers corresponding to
the rhythm pattern will be transmitted on the MIDI channel specified for the rhythm guide.
Status Second Third
8nH mmH llH
n = MIDI Channel No. : 0H - FH (ch.1 - ch.16)
mm = Note No. : 00H - 7FH (0 - 127)
ll = Velocity : 40H (64)
Notes sounded by the rhythm guide correspond to note numbers as
follows.
Rhythm Guide Tone Note Number
Metronome (Click: low tone) A 1 (33)
Metronome (Click: High tone) A#1 (34)
Kick C 2 (36)
Stick C#2 (37)
Snare D 2 (38)
Hand Clap D#2 (39)
Closed Hi-hat F#2 (42)
Harf Open Hi-hat G#2 (44)
Open Hi-hat A#2 (46)
System Common Messages
MIDI Time Code Quarter Frame Messages
If the Sync parameter “Gen.” is set to “MTC,” quarter frame messages of the time code type
specified by “MTC Type” will be transmitted when the BR-532 is running (recording or
playing). The transmitted time counts are summed to “SMPTE (MTC) Offset Time” as the
song top is “00:00:00:00”.
Status
Second
F1H mmH (= 0nnndddd)
nnn = Message type : 0 = Frame count LS nibble
1 = Frame count MS nibble
2 = Seconds count LS nibble
3 = Seconds count MS nibble
4 = Minutes count LS nibble
5 = Minutes count MS nibble
6 = Hours count LS nibble
7 = Hours count MS nibble
dddd = 4 bit nibble data : 0h - FH (0 - 15)
Bit Field is assigned as follws.
Frame Count xxxyyyyy
xxx Reserved (000)
yyyyy Frame No.(0-29)
Seconds Count xxyyyyyy
xx Reserved (00)
yyyyyy Seconds (0-59)
Minutes Count xxyyyyyy
xx Reserved (00)
yyyyyy Minutes (0-59)
Hours Count xyyzzzzz
x Reserved (0)
yy Time Code type
* The time code types defined by the MIDI specification correspond to the BR-532 Sync
parameter “MTC Type” as follows.
MIDI specification setting
“MTC Type" setting
0 = 24 Frames/Sec 24
1 = 25 Frames/Sec 25
2 = 30 Frames/Sec (Drop Frame) 29D
3 = 30 Frames/Sec (Non Drop Frame) 29N or 30
zzzzz Hours (0–23)
Song Position Pointer
The current position is transmitted by the Song Position Pointer Message when the BR-532
is stopped, or the locate operation has been performed, if the SYNC parameter “Gen.” is set
to “MIDI CLOCK.”
Status Second Third
F2H mmH nnH
mm, nn = Song Position Point : 00H 00H - 7FH 7FH
System Realtime Message
Transmitted when “Gen.” is “MIDI CLOCK” in the SYNC parameter.
Timing Clock
Status
F8H
Active Sensing
Status
FEH
* This is transmitted at intervals of approximately 200 msec.
Start
Status
FAH
Continue
Status
FBH
Stop
Status
FCH
System Exclusive Message
Status Data Bytes Status
F0H iiH,ddH, ..., eeH F7H
Byte Description
F0H Status of Exclusive Message
iiH ID Number
7EH Universal Non Realtime Message
7FH Universal Realtime Message
ddH Data: 00H - 7FH (0-127)
: :
eeH Data
F7H EOX (End of Exclusive Message)
The BR-532 can tranmit and receive Universal System Exclusive messages.
About Device ID
Exclusive messages are not assigned to any particular MIDI channel. Insted, they have their
own special control parameter called device ID. The Roland exclusive messages use device
IDs to specify various devices. The BR-532 sends exclusive messages using the device ID
7FH.
